Job Summary
The Specialist is accountable to provide subject matter expertise and administration of a specialized function. As a member of SaskPower’s management team, this position is responsible to act as a central point of contact in the management and administration of strategic and operational functions, providing expert advice and direction that aligns with departmental and corporate goals and objectives.
This position will function as a senior ServiceNow Administrator and Developer responsible for enhancing SaskPower’s ServiceNow environment, including the implementation of new modules such as Hardware Asset Management (HAM) and Software Asset Management (SAM), system integrations, and workflow development to support continuous improvement and automation.
Key Accountabilities:
Administer, configure, enhance and support SaskPower’s ServiceNow environment to ensure the platform remains reliable, secure, scalable and aligned with business and technology objectives
Lead the design, development, testing and implementation of ServiceNow solutions, including workflows, business rules, forms, reports, dashboards, catalog items, integrations and automation capabilities
Implement and mature ServiceNow modules such as Hardware Asset Management (HAM), Software Asset Management (SAM), IT Service Management (ITSM)
and other platform capabilities that support organizational priorities
Work with business units, IT teams, vendors and stakeholders to gather requirements, assess operational needs, recommend solutions and translate business requirements into sustainable ServiceNow functionality
Develop and maintain integrations between ServiceNow and enterprise systems to improve data quality, process efficiency, reporting, asset visibility and end-to-end service delivery
Identify, evaluate and implement process improvements, automation opportunities and platform enhancements that improve service management practices and operational efficiency across SaskPower
Maintain platform governance, standards, documentation, release practices, testing processes and change controls to ensure ServiceNow development and administration activities follow corporate and industry best practices
Provide subject matter expertise, technical guidance, troubleshooting support and knowledge transfer to internal teams, project teams and management as required
Monitor ServiceNow platform performance, upcoming releases, recent features and industry developments, and recommend opportunities to leverage platform capabilities within SaskPower’s operational environment
